Efficient location of discrepancies in multiple replicated large files and its application in satellite broadcasting

Abstract/Summary:
In multiple replicated file systems, every copy of a file must be identical. It is important to check this constantly and resolve differences, and a number of techniques have been proposed for it. In this thesis, we present a new technique for locating corrupted page copies, outdated page copies, and missing page copies in multiple replicated file copies.; In the first part of this thesis, we present four communication models and four communication protocols that efficiently detect and locate the corrupted page copies, the outdated page copies, and the missing page copies in multiple replicated file copies. Whereas other previous works consider locating only corrupted page copies, our protocols can locate outdated page copies and missing page copies as well as corrupted page copies. In addition, whereas other previous works are based on majority rule to determine the correct copy, our protocols are not. The performances of these protocols is measured in terms of the number of transmissions and the number of transmitted signatures. We compare these performances with one another and also compare them to the performances of other previous works.; In the second part of this thesis, we present a new application in reliable satellite broadcasting. In traditional satellite broadcasting, the source site retransmits a packet until every destination site receives it correctly. This requires a number of retransmissions through the expensive satellite link. However, if we can ensure that at least one destination site receives the packet correctly in the first transmission and if we assume that every destination site is interconnected through a wired network, we need local intercommunications, instead of retransmissions, to recover errors. The technique for locating corrupted page copies at multiple site can efficiently be used for these local intercommunications.; In the third part of this thesis, we consider a ring network as a special network configuration. We present a protocol using a coordinator site and a master signature and apply it to reliable satellite broadcasting.
